1. Form Factor

Understanding the form factor of your motherboard is crucial to ensure it fits your case. Here are the options you have:

ATX: Standard form factor, widely compatible, and often used in mid-tower cases. Micro-ATX: Smaller than ATX, ideal for smaller mid-tower or desktop cases. Mini-ITX: The smallest form factor, perfect for compact and low-profile builds.

2. Chipset Compatibility

Your motherboard must be compatible with your CPU. Here is a breakdown for Intel and AMD:

Intel Chipsets: Look for models like Z490, Z590, or Z690. AMD Chipsets: Consider options like B550 or X570 for AMD processors.

3. RGB Features

Integrating RGB lighting into your build is all about customization and aesthetics. Here’s what to consider:

Integrated RGB: Check if your motherboard has built-in RGB lighting. Customizable Headers: Look for multiple 12V RGB and ARGB headers to connect additional RGB components. Control Software: Ensure the motherboard supports RGB control software like ASUS Aura Sync, MSI Mystic Light, and Gigabyte RGB Fusion.

4. Performance and Features

While aesthetics are important, performance and functionality must not be overlooked:

RAM Support: Confirm compatibility with your desired RAM speed and capacity, including support for dual-channel configurations. Expansion Slots: Ensure there are enough PCIe slots for your graphics card and additional expansion cards. Storage Options: Look for M.2 slots for NVMe SSDs and adequate SATA ports for traditional HDDs or SSDs.

5. Connectivity

Connectivity options are essential for a fully equipped system:

USB Ports: Ensure there are sufficient USB ports, including USB Type-C for flexibility. Networking: Consider built-in Wi-Fi and Bluetooth for wireless connectivity.
